Sample Equipment Manager Job Description

Equipment Manager

Principal Duties:

  • Assumes oversight and responsibility for purchasing and maintaining all mobile, stationery and process equipment owned or leased by the Company and used in the Company's operations. Review and evaluate existing fleet policies and procedures including maintenance scheduling, replacement cycling, purchasing (including specification decisions) vehicle assignment and improvement recommendations to management.

  • Develop and maintain relationships with vendors, suppliers and customers. Act as the primary contact with all fleet related suppliers. Negotiate repair, rebuild, parts and complete replacement costs, warranty and fuel supply agreements. Establishes and maintains programs and systems for inspections, servicing, preventive maintenance, repairs, and inventory control of parts and equipment.

  • Develop and foster working relationships with "internal customers". Determine their specific requirements to meet job or customer requirements. Perform research and recommend best options available. Establishes, monitors, and controls costs of maintenance processes. Stays abreast of new technology, monitors efficiency of all equipment used. Evaluates cost of repairs versus replacements.

  • Develop a system to track total cost of ownership to determine vehicle and equipment performance. Create a system to analyze vehicle and equipment costs and create exception reports, based on downtime verses production time, replacement part availability and lead time, fuel consumption, mileage, and hours of operation. Recommend as to whether vehicles and equipment should be repaired, rebuilt, upgraded or sold.

  • Develop a program utilizing company GPS system to monitor for excessive idle times, create an exception report based on established benchmarks. Provide at minimum, quarterly reports to business units/department managers.

  • Develop and manage a maintenance program to track inspections, servicing, preventative maintenance, repairs and inventory control of parts and equipment. Provide cost analysis for major repairs, prepare repair estimates for approval, arrange for and oversee repairs made by outside vendors.

  • Ensure Safety is informed about any vehicle or equipment involved in or appear to have been involved in an accident or show signs of user abuse. Provide Safety with repair invoices for vehicles or equipment involved in or appears to have been involved in an accident or show signs of user abuse.

  • Develop and manage a weight handling equipment inspection and certification program. To include mobile, truck mounted and fixed cranes, and associated rigging.

  • Maintain knowledge of industry relevant issues by seeking continuing education opportunities.

  • Establish and enforce departmental standard operating procedures and ensures departmental compliance with applicable laws and regulations, company policies and union contracts. Applicable laws and regulations also include those covered by HIOSH, MSHA, and PUC.

  • Manage shop personnel. Establish priorities, direct work assignments based on business unit needs, verify timecards, regularly evaluate and document worker performance, provide mentoring, coaching and required training, conduct accident and incident investigations, initiate disciplinary action as necessary.

Principal Requirements:


Skills/Knowledge:

Math: Ability to perform daily tasks related to inventory, equipment costs, and purchasing.

Ability to comprehend financial data for internal cost reporting.

Reading: Must be able to read and understand job and technical requirements.

Licenses: Valid Type 3 driver's license and favorable traffic abstract.

Education: High school graduate; college degree preferred. (Study of heavy equipment mechanics or related field highly desired.)

Experience: Minimum 10 years of maintenance responsibility for a wide range of heavy equipment.

Parts and inventory experience preferred.

Supervisory or leadership experience preferred.

Other: Working knowledge of Word, Excel, Access, & Email. Adaptable to in-house software which may include equipment maintenance software. Keyboarding skills sufficient to complete tasks in a timely manner.
